下载
App Store 下载系统文件,搜索:macOS Catalina,点击获取之后会打开偏好设置进行下载
下载完成会在应用程序里面出现:安装macOS Catalina.app
所有的操作都是在终端里面完成的
- 创建dmg磁盘镜像
执行命令:hdiutil create -o /tmp/Install\ macOS\ Catalina -size 8500m -layout SPUD -fs HFS+J
说明:
/tmp 镜像位置
Install\ macOS\ Catalina 镜像名字Install macOS Catalina
-size 8500m 镜像大小8500MB,只要比MacOS系统的资源文件大就好
-layout SPUD dmg镜像是单分区模式
-fs HFS+J 表示的是Mac OS Extended分区格式
- 把镜像挂载起来
执行命令:hdiutil attach /tmp/Install\ macOS\ Catalina.dmg -noverify -mountpoint /Volumes/Install\ macOS\ Catalina
说明:
-noverify 不进行验证
-mountpoint /Volumes/Install\ macOS\ Catalina 挂载的位置
- 创建MacOS Catalina安装程序
执行命令:sudo /Applications/Install\ macOS\ Catalina.app/Contents/Resources/createinstallmedia --volume /Volumes/Install\ macOS\ Catalina --nointeraction
说明:
/Applications/Install\ macOS\ Catalina.app App Store 下载的系统路径
Contents/Resources/createinstallmedia 系统里面的createinstallmedia程序,把系统写入到挂载的dmg盘中
--volume /Volumes/Install\ macOS\ Catalina 刚刚挂载的dmg盘
- 推出刚刚挂载的Install\ macOS\ Catalina磁盘
执行命令:hdiutil detach /Volumes/Install\ macOS\ Catalina
- 将dmg文件转换为cdr文件
执行命令:hdiutil convert /tmp/Install\ macOS\ Catalina.dmg -format UDTO -o ~/Desktop/Install\ macOS\ Catalina
说明:
Install\ macOS\ Catalina.dmg 上一步写好的镜像
-format UDTO 转换为cdr格式
~/Desktop/Install\ macOS\ Catalina 保存路径和名称
- done!!! 此刻可以在桌面找到镜像文件:
Install macOS Catalina.cdr
最后一步,删除多余的dmg文件
执行命令:rm /tmp/Install\ macOS\ Catalina.dmg